Transaction d7c3955193a76d760828c569622f502d3388d54b7b521e9a276bd5b8f2218cfb
1 Input
1 Output
-
d7c3955193a76d760828c569622f502d3388d54b7b521e9a276bd5b8f2218cfb:0
- value
- 184500573
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b9996b30ba5c6d8669aafb5a6fa6c87fbb473cac OP_EQUAL
- address
- 3JcNikXvVECirhK8G7vsPLbZQ4Q4ugKJHc